Overall, this is a great place to get boils or fried seafood. The food was all very good and the flavor of the Louisiana sauce was perfect! The service was very good as well. Putting the drinks in pouches is clever and it was very tasty! All of our hot food came out quickly and hot. The only thing that was a little weird is digging through the bag to get at the food. I’ve been to other places that put the bag in a bowl and wrap the bag around it, so it’s more open and a better presentation. Will definitely be back to try other boils and drinks!
